description
This project is to understand the AI Labour Market, both in terms of demand (companies with AI capabilities looking for staff) and supply (the talent pool of employees with AI skills). This survey will look to build an understand of existing skills gaps, as well as the pathways employees take to employment in AI. This survey will inform government policy making around AI skills. Four Outputs will include
Design and deliver a survey, with in-depth interviews, regarding the AI Labour Market
Create a dataset that captures survey responses from businesses.
Present the Data in a user-friendly dashboard to enable further analysis in DSIT.
Draft a report that covers the key findings of the survey.
